Graphic Picture Warnings On Alcoholic Drinks

Featured Replies

Several years ago Thailand introduced graphic picture warnings on cigarette packets - Did it stop smokers from smoking? Did it deter people from starting smoking?

Now there is talk of putting similar graphic picture warnings on bottles/cans containing alcohol - Will it deter people from drinking excessively?

What's next? Picture warnings on fast food?
